Bonjour, je programme sous visual studio .net 2003 et j'utilise les MFC.
Dans le cadre de cette source
http://www.cppfrance.com/code.aspx?ID=35554Je voudrais rajouter l'impression, qui plus est en multipage. J'ai un bon bouquin pour ça, mais j'ai un problème pour l'impression ne serait ce qu'en monopage. J'avais supprimé les commandes du menu fichier imprimer et aperçu avant impression. Je les ai rajoutées en leur mettant les ID respectifs: ID_FILE_PRINT et ID_FILE_PRINT_PREVIEW et j'ai rajouté dans la vue (une CScrollView) que je souhaitais imprimer (qui n'est pas la vue principale, qui elle est une CFormView ) dans le MessageMap :
BEGIN_MESSAGE_MAP(CAffichage, CScrollView)
ON_COMMAND(ID_FILE_PRINT, CScrollView::OnFilePrint) //j'ai aussi essayer de mettre CView au lieu de //CScrollView partout mais pas de changement
ON_COMMAND(ID_FILE_PRINT_DIRECT, CScrollView::OnFilePrint)
ON_COMMAND(ID_FILE_PRINT_PREVIEW, CScrollView::OnFilePrintPreview)
END_MESSAGE_MAP()
Et quand je clic sur imprimer ou apercu avant impression j'ai une erreur en voici une image
[ Lien ]Est ce que vous pourriez m'aider SVP?
Si vous voulez les sources contactez moi par MP et laisser moi votre mail ou prenez la source un peu plus vieille sur le site cité en haut.